Definition
- An inclusive society is one in which all people—regardless of age, gender, disability, ethnicity, religion, language, sexual orientation, socioeconomic status or other difference—have equal rights, opportunities and access to services, can participate fully in social, economic and political life, and are treated with dignity and respect.

How to create an inclusive society (key measures)
- Enact and enforce anti‑discrimination laws and inclusive policies (education, health, employment, social protection).
- Ensure physical and digital accessibility (barrier‑free transport, buildings, websites, assistive technologies).
- Promote inclusive education and public awareness to change attitudes and reduce stigma.
- Support economic inclusion: targeted training, fair hiring practices, microcredit and social safety nets.
- Guarantee representation and participation of marginalized groups in decision‑making.
- Collect disaggregated data and monitor progress to identify gaps and guide policy.

Importance (brief)
- Upholds human rights and dignity for everyone.
- Strengthens social cohesion, trust and stability.
- Increases economic productivity and reduces poverty by enabling all people to contribute.
- Enhances innovation and better decision‑making through diverse perspectives.

Summary
An inclusive society is both a moral imperative and a practical investment: removing barriers and promoting equal participation benefits individuals and the wider community.
